Travel can disrupt your skincare routine, but with a few smart choices, you can keep your skin healthy and glowing on the go. One of the most important steps is guaranteeing proper sunscreen application. Whether you’re lounging outdoors or exploring new destinations, protecting your skin from UV rays is essential. Carry a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30, and reapply every two hours, especially if you’re spending time in the sun. It’s easy to forget or skip this step amidst busy travel schedules, but making it a habit helps prevent premature aging and sun damage. To streamline this process, opt for travel-sized sunscreens that fit easily into your bag. These small bottles are convenient, lightweight, and less likely to spill, making them perfect for vacations or wellness retreats. Applying sunscreen should be the final step in your morning skincare routine and should be re-applied throughout the day, especially after swimming or sweating.
In addition to sunscreen, travel-sized moisturizers become your best friends when maintaining hydration on the road. Dry cabin air, changing climates, and exposure to air conditioning can strip moisture from your skin, leading to dullness or irritation. To combat this, pack travel-sized moisturizers that suit your skin type—whether you prefer gel, cream, or lotion. These small containers are compact enough to carry in a purse or carry-on, so you can rehydrate your skin whenever needed. Applying moisturizer regularly helps to lock in hydration, maintain skin elasticity, and create a smooth base for makeup or natural glow. Remember to choose a moisturizer with added SPF if it suits your skin, so you get double protection without cluttering your bag with multiple products. Can I Bring Full-Sized Skincare Products on a Plane?
You can’t bring full-sized skincare products on a plane because of liquid restrictions and TSA guidelines. They limit containers to 3.4 ounces (100 ml) each, which must fit in a clear, resealable bag. To stay compliant, transfer your essentials into travel-sized bottles. This way, you avoid delays and make sure your skincare routine travels smoothly, especially during wellness retreats where maintaining your skincare regimen is key.
How Do I Prevent My Skincare From Spilling During Travel?
To prevent your skincare from spilling during travel, make sure your containers are leak-proof and tightly sealed. Use small, travel-sized bottles and double-check caps before packing. Wrap containers in plastic bags or cling wrap to prevent liquid leaks if a cap loosens. Keep bottles upright in a separate, secure compartment to avoid spills. These simple steps guarantee your skincare stays put and your luggage remains mess-free.

How Do I Adapt My Routine for Different Climates?
Did you know that your skin can change by up to 25% with seasonal shifts? To adapt your routine, use climate-specific products tailored to humidity, temperature, and UV levels. In hot, humid climates, opt for lightweight, oil-free moisturizers and broad-spectrum sunscreen. In colder, drier environments, switch to richer creams and hydrating serums. Making seasonal skincare adjustments helps protect your skin and keeps it balanced, no matter where your travels take you.
